Understanding the Benefits of Outdoor Sound Barriers

The primary benefit of outdoor sound barrier panels is noise reduction. These panels work by blocking and absorbing sound waves, preventing them from traveling to surrounding areas. Beyond noise reduction, they can also provide privacy, enhance aesthetics, and offer a degree of wind protection. In industrial settings, reducing noise levels can improve worker safety and productivity. In residential areas, they can create more peaceful living environments. Choosing the right sound barrier system requires careful consideration of the specific noise source, the surrounding environment, and local regulations.

Types of Outdoor Sound Barrier Panels

Several types of materials are commonly used for outdoor sound barrier panels, each with its own advantages and disadvantages. These include concrete, wood, metal, and composite materials. Concrete barriers are highly effective but can be visually unappealing and expensive. Wood offers a more natural aesthetic but requires regular maintenance and may not be as durable. Metal barriers are strong and relatively lightweight, but can be prone to noise reflection. Choosing the Right Sound Barrier Panel: Key Considerations

Selecting the appropriate outdoor sound barrier panel involves evaluating several factors. These include the frequency and intensity of the noise source, the distance between the source and the receiver, the height and length of the barrier, and the surrounding topography. Higher barriers generally provide more effective noise reduction. The material and construction of the panel also play a crucial role. For example, panels with a higher Sound Transmission Class (STC) rating will block more sound.

Applications of Outdoor Sound Barrier Panels

The applications for outdoor sound barrier panels are diverse. They are commonly used along highways and railways to reduce traffic noise for nearby residents. Industrial facilities utilize them to comply with noise regulations and protect workers. Residential communities employ them to create peaceful outdoor spaces. Installation and Maintenance Considerations

Proper installation is crucial for the effectiveness of outdoor sound barrier panels. Panels should be securely mounted to a stable foundation, with minimal gaps or openings. Regular inspection and maintenance are also important. This includes checking for damage, cleaning the panels, and repairing any areas of wear and tear. Depending on the material, some panels may require periodic sealing or painting to maintain their protective properties. For optimal performance, it's recommended to follow the manufacturer's guidelines for installation and maintenance.

Frequently Asked Questions (FAQs)

What is the typical lifespan of outdoor sound barrier panels?

The lifespan of outdoor sound barrier panels varies depending on the material. Wood panels typically last 10-20 years with proper maintenance, while concrete panels can last 30 years or more. Regular inspections and maintenance, such as cleaning and sealing, can significantly extend the lifespan of any panel type. Environmental factors, such as UV exposure and extreme weather conditions, can also impact longevity.

Are permits required for installing sound barrier panels?

Yes, in most jurisdictions, permits are required for installing outdoor sound barrier panels, especially if they exceed a certain height or are located near public rights-of-way. Local zoning regulations and building codes often dictate specific requirements regarding height, materials, and setbacks. It's crucial to check with your local authorities before beginning any installation to ensure compliance and avoid potential fines or delays.

How effective are sound barrier panels in reducing noise?

The effectiveness of sound barrier panels depends on several factors, including the height and length of the barrier, the material used, and the frequency of the noise source. A properly designed and installed barrier can reduce noise levels by 6-20 decibels (dB). A 10 dB reduction is perceived as a halving of the sound volume. Panels with a higher STC (Sound Transmission Class) rating are generally more effective at blocking sound.
